Purpose of Sheet 2?
To quantify LULC wise water
consumption
To describe the anthropogenic
impact on ET
To understand impact of land use
planning on consumptive use (and
indirectly stream flow)
To relate water consumption to
intended processes (beneficial vs.
non-beneficial ET & agriculture/
environment/ economy/ energy/
leisure)
Sheet 2 (Evapotranspiration)
Input data for Sheet 2?
Evapotranspiration, ET
Precipitation, P
Leaf area index, LAI
NPP
GPP NDM
Land use map
